#3d9354 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3d9354 is composed of 23.9% red, 57.6%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 42.9%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 136 degrees, a saturation of 41.3% and a lightness of 40.8%. #3d9354 color hex could be obtained by blending #7affa8 with #002700.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#3d9354 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3d9354 has RGB values of R:61, G:147,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0, Y:0.43,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 4035412.

Shades and Tints of #3d9354
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030805 is the darkest color, while #fafdfa is the lightest one.
